Factors Contributing to Long Game Length

Several factors can contribute to a baseball game stretching on for an extended period. Pitching changes are a significant time consumer. Each pitching change involves a brief warm-up period, strategy discussions, and the time it takes for the pitcher to enter and exit the field. Teams often make multiple pitching changes in crucial situations, adding significantly to the game's overall length. Offensive struggles are another primary factor. When both teams struggle to score, the game can become a drawn-out affair with numerous scoreless innings. This often leads to extra innings, further extending the game. Weather delays, such as rain delays, can also halt the game for extended periods. While the actual playing time might not be excessive, the total time spent at the ballpark can increase substantially. Injuries and subsequent medical attention can also pause the game, adding to the clock. All these elements combine to create those epic, marathon games that baseball fans both love and dread.

Impact on Players and Teams

Participating in an exceptionally long game can significantly impact players and teams. The most immediate effect is physical exhaustion. Players are pushed to their limits, both physically and mentally, as they try to maintain focus and performance over many hours. Pitchers, in particular, face a heavy burden, as they may be called upon to throw more innings than usual, potentially leading to fatigue and increased risk of injury. Position players also feel the strain, especially those who are constantly involved in the action. The next-day impact is also considerable. Teams may have to adjust their lineups or call up players from the minor leagues to cover for tired or injured players. Long games can disrupt pitching rotations and affect the overall strategy for the series or subsequent games. From a psychological perspective, winning a long game can provide a significant boost to team morale, while losing can be demoralizing. Teams must manage these impacts carefully to ensure they remain competitive throughout the season.
